WebTunneling: When a wick does not make a full melt pool in a candle and leaves a ring of unmelted wax on the sides; Wet spots: An area where the wax has pulled away from the container, leaving spots or large areas that have shrunk away. Usually a problem with container candles in clear glass. Also referred to as delamination. WebWet spots are commonly seen in candles made of paraffin wax. The possible cause for this is the uncontrollable humidity in your working area. Pouring too quickly without following the correct pour temperature would also be the reason. Cooling candles placed closely holds heat unevenly and can also cause the candles to have wet spots.

WebOct 6, 2024 · Tunneling is when the wick burns straight down the center of a candle without creating a full melt pool within 2 hours of being lit. Tunneling is typically an indication that the wick is not large enough for your wax, container, fragrance, dye combination. WebHeat the top surface of the candle to melt the wax and even it out. The heated wax would conform to the container and fill in all the gaps that have wet spots or air bubbles trapped inside. Lightly tap the container on the table to remove any air present in the candle. Then, let the wax cool and set in the container.
